Description
Toggle Keys is an accessibility feature designed for users with vision impairments or cognitive disablilities. When Toggle Keys are on, the computer provides sound cues when the locking keys Caps Lock, Num Lock, or Scroll Lock are pressed. A high pitched tone sounds when these keys are switched on and a low pitched tone sounds when they are turned off. Steps: 1) Press and hold the Num Lock key for 5 seconds. 2) The Toggle Keys dialog appears. Press the space bar to turn on Toggle Keys. Free |
